Chelsea supervisor Enzo Maresca actually is aware of the significance of Moises Caicedo.
Maresca has picked the Ecuadorian midfielder within the beginning line-up for 50 of his 51 Premier League matches at Chelsea.
Now, although, after a pink card within the 1-1 draw in opposition to Arsenal, Caicedo will miss three matches – at Leeds on Wednesday, and in opposition to Bournemouth and Everton.
Talking on Tuesday, Maresca gave Caicedo the identical billing as star attacker Cole Palmer.
“We’re a greater staff with Cole, we’re a greater staff with Moi,” mentioned Maresca.
Caicedo has been a key participant for the Blues up to now this season, and solely a late return from South America prevented him from beginning their 2-0 victory in opposition to Burnley after the November worldwide break.
Requested by BBC Sport about nonetheless profitable whereas resting his midfield lynchpin, Maresca mentioned: “I will not do it any extra. That is the final time!”
He might have been joking, however there’s maybe some reality behind his phrases.
Caicedo received each the membership’s gamers’ participant and followers’ participant of the season awards in 2024-25, and is regarded by his supervisor as one of many two greatest defensive midfielders on this planet, alongside Manchester Metropolis’s Rodri.
Statistics from soccer information supplier Opta again up that judgement.

No midfielder in Europe’s prime 5 leagues has made extra tackles (28) or interceptions (18) this season than Caicedo.

These 28 tackles characterize 23% of Chelsea’s total determine – the second-highest ratio Opta have on file for a participant in a season since 2006-07.

Caicedo makes extra tackles and wins a better proportion of duels (59%) than Arsenal’s Declan Rice and Liverpool’s Ryan Gravenberch – each usually thought of among the many league’s greatest midfielders.
